Chlor*Rid International Inc. has rolled out a new salt removal product formulated to decontaminate structural steel and a variety of other surfaces in atmospheric service.
Chlor*Rid Structural is chemically engineered to aid in the removal of chlorides, sulfates, nitrates and surface-reacted salts. The liquid-soluble remover contains no Volatile Organic Compounds (VOCs) and is biodegradable.

Chlor*Rid Structural is recommended for use as part of surface preparation before applying primers or coatings on ferrous and non-ferrous metal, concrete, wood, plastic and other surfaces.
Soluble salt contamination on surfaces exposed to atmospheric conditions is particularly prevalent on undersides of bridges, platforms and other areas that are not regularly rinsed with rain, the manufacturer says.
For more demanding service, such as immersion or tank lining, the manufacturer recommends its standard Chlor*Rid product.
Features and Characteristics
Chlor*Rid Structural has a shelf life of 36 months, and application equipment can be cleaned by flushing with fresh water.
For high-pressure washing, Chlor*Rid Structural is added to potable water or other approved source in a dilution ratio of about 1:50. The application rate depends on the contamination level and water quality. A minimum 3000 psi pressure washer is recommended. The product is not rinsed. A gallon of the single-component, non-flammable product will typically cover 200 to 500 square feet.
